Twitching Eyes

My left eye had been twitching for a few days now..! and boy is it irritating.. or what !! you know lah.. we chinese “pan-tang” right..??

But apparently.. i’m not the only one having twitching eyes.. coz’ a few bloggers also having the same symptoms too .. just not too, too long ago. So here i’m wondering .. to be honest.. if it is just superstition on our part and our upbringing.. or is there a scientific reason for the twitching..??

Pray tell.. ???!!!??